The video shows (hands on) how a nanometer level flat optical surface can be made. It first discusses the principle of the continuous pitch polisher, also known as the planetary polisher or optical lap master.

In addition, I discuss my personal method to make flat optics which is a modified / simplified version of the continuous pitch polisher.
